Police have said they are becoming “increasingly concerned” for the whereabouts of 28-year-old man who was last seen leaving Royal Victoria Hospital at 11.17 pm on Saturday night.
William Putt exited the hospital via Broadway and made his way towards the Falls Road. He is believed to have links to the Lurgan and Portadown area.
William is described as being approximately 5 feet 8 inches tall with dark hair and was last seen wearing a black t-shirt, a Khaki Parka coat with a hood, dark tracksuit bottoms and blue trainers.
